About Tharwah Group
Tharwah Group Founded in 1998, Tharwah Group is the leading developer and operator of residential and resort complexes and features new lifestyle features by focusing on de-sign exce... Read more
Tharwah Group Founded in 1998, Tharwah Group is the leading developer and operator of residential and resort complexes and features new lifestyle features by focusing on de-sign exce... Read more